Governors Matawalle and Bagudu during the condolence visit on Saturday
By GARBA MUHAMMAD, Kaduna
Zamfara State Government has donated N30 million to the families of those who lost their lives as a result of the recent boat mishap in Warrah, Warrah Local Government of Kebbi State.
This was announced on Saturday by Governor Bello Mohammed Matawalle when he paid a condolence visit to his Kebbi State counterpart, Senator Abubakar Atiku Bagudu, in the Government House, Birnin Kebbi.
A statement on Sunday by Yahaya Sarki Special Adviser (SA) Media to Kebbi State Governor quoted the Zamfara State Governor saying that the money was to enable the bereaved families to purchase foodstuffs and other immediate needs.
Matawalle said: “We are in deep shock of what has happened in Ngaski Local Government, Yauri Emirate. The incident was very unfortunate.
“We are therefore here to condole with the families of the deceased persons, people and Government Kebbi State.
“This is what God has destined to happen and we are fervently praying for the repose of the souls of the deceased.”

Responding, Bagudu commended Matawalle “for the invaluable gesture, as well as the remarkable show of love and concern of Kebbi State.”
Bagudu said: “This visit and donation show the depth of love and feeling existing between the people of the two states.”
He also condoled the Zamfara Governor as some of the victims of the boat mishap were from Bukkuyum in Zamfara State.
